Description from the seller

Beautiful elongated French form and a black frame with gilded accents, featuring a top panel with two fleur-de-lis (French lily) ornaments. The design and materials used point to a decorative, historicist piece inspired by French Baroque or Neoclassical styles, presumably from 1900.

Length 100 cm, width 30 cm, mirror 80x30 cm

In good condition for its age. There are some signs of wear on the glass and the frame. The back has a small amount of water damage.
